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9876 877254 54 69 6591
5630158886 24275258767 26449841
5630158886 24275258767 26449841
478 65 05185 923497
All about undefined
Interested in learning more?
5630158886 24275258767 26449841
478 65 05185 923497
See more
63397926 4808 108763616
7269 8864 07774409777 0785200
See more
97245606777 2366796964
1272426 525836 03408622603 671
See more